目的 基于旅程地图识别冠状动脉旁路移植术患者在心脏康复中的多维健康管理需求,为优化该人群的心脏康复全旅程提供参考依据。方法 采用描述性质性研究方法,于2025年5-8月在上海某三级甲等医院以最大差异化取样招募患者,开展半结构式面对面访谈,以主题分析法进行编码与归类,直至资料饱和,据此绘制旅程地图。结果 研究以院内康复期、院外早期康复期到院外长期康复期为时间横轴,以任务、情绪、痛点与机会点为项目纵轴绘制旅程地图,患者心脏康复管理需求包括术前预康复的“知行脱节”、多重症状困扰下的被动康复等20条主题。结论 冠状动脉旁路移植术患者的心脏康复健康管理旅程漫长且复杂,其需求动态变化且多维交织;未来心脏康复应聚焦于分阶段信息支持、院内院外康复衔接及心理与家庭支持的融入,以提升心脏康复依从性和患者生活质量。

[Abstract]
Objective To identify the multidimensional health management needs of patients undergoing co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) during cardiac rehabilitation based on a journey map, and to provide reference for optimizing the entire cardiac rehabilitation journey for this population.Methods A descriptive qualitative study was conducted. From May to August 2025, patients were recruited from a tertiary A hospital in Shanghai using maximum variation sampling. Semi-structured face-to-face interviews were conducted, and data were coded and categorized using thematic analysis until saturation was reached. A journey map was subsequently developed. Results The map was constructed with the timeline spanning the in-hospital rehabilitation phase, early out-of-hospital rehabilitation phase, and long-term out-of-hospital rehabilitation phase. The vertical axis comprised tasks, emotions, pain points, and opportunities. The health management needs of patients during cardiac rehabilitation included 20 themes, such as the “knowing-doing gap” in preoperative prehabilitation, and passive rehabilitation under the distress of multiple symptoms.Conclusions The cardiac rehabilitation health management journey for patients undergoing CABG is long and complex, with dynamic and multidimensional intertwined needs. Future cardiac rehabilitation should focus on phased information support, the coherence of in-hospital and out-of-hospital rehabilitation, and the integration of psychological and family support to enhance rehabilitation adherence and patients’ quality of life.
